Yeah but that's not what's happening here. I didn't skip any dialogue and the quest [...] issue happens right after I'm done with a quest or done talking to someone who issues me the quest.
Example:
Companions: Guy tells me I need to make a name for myself when starting out and another guy sez to go save this guy in a cave and when completed, report back to him.... then "Da'Da'Rump'Duh Da..... QUEST STARTED: RESCUE [...] IN THE CAVE" or whatever it was, appears along the top of my screen. I open the quest log and it shows up exactly as "[...]" with a description to the right about the quest, but doesn't have the normal Quest name.... just [...] and no marker on the map, just a blacked out icon on the map of the specific location of the objective (noting that I have been told of this place yet I have not discovered it yet)
When I go through the cave and killed all the Falmer, it says "BIG BADDA BOOM..... QUEST COMPLETED..... Talk to [...].... but there is nobody else in the cave, as [...] is supposed to be the name of the guy I was to rescue... but he's not there. When I go back to the guy who originally issued the quest, he tells me I still have to finish his job, but I can't finish the job because Mr. [...] doesn't exist and if he did, there's no quest marker for me to locate the little bugger, so I'm forever stuck in that quest line and can no longer continue.
---------------------------------
Second example.... Siege of Whitrun. I finish talking to the Jarl who then tells me to go talk to the Legate, who then tells me to head to the gates and report to the other female legate and defend the walls. I head to her and talk to her, she says some remarks about waiting for the Stormcloaks and how waiting is the worst part.... then the quest activates and the Stormcloaks start their attack. At this stage, everything is normal..... then when we defended Whiterun and I completed the quest, I get "Ba'doop.... GO TALK TO THE JARL".... then as I head towards him.... "Ba'Ra'Rump'Da'Romp..... MISSION COMPLETE, REPORT BACK TO GENERAL TULLIUS" and then the quest marker is removed from the map and my compass and that mission turned into [...]
I continued to talk to the Jarl and the normal stuff that would come up at the end of that quest comes up and then he tells me to go speak to General Tullius.... which the Quest system already told me to do, so it jumped ahead of where it needed to be and thus, now everything is all [...] for Quests relating to that quest line. I still headed to General Tullius and everything works fine for that aspect of the quest line, but every time the Quest objectives change to something new, they all remain as [...] and no quest markers work for that quest line.
------------------------------
I'm well aware that there are quests that won't work if you're handed a book or letter to read first and you don't.... those Quests actually tell you to read the letter or book in order to move to the next stage. This problem is that even if you follow exactly what you're supposed to do, the game bugs up, jumps objective starts/ends before you even started or ended it, and buggers up the rest of the quest line.
I can still muddle through the Civil War quest line by looking at the description of my [...] mission, but it's annoying and I fear that eventually I'm going to hit a spot like the Companions where something bugged up even further and someone vanishes or an objective doesn't exist and I am stuck again.... having to restart another character.
I can roll back to before this quest line got screwed up, but it does the same thing at the same spot every time, and I want to fix this problem now before I decide to go even further and get screwed up and either having to start a new game, or finally figure out the solution to the problem and having to roll back to this save point where everything works..... losing all the progress I made after that point.
